Bradford Dickerson is a Neurology physician affiliated with Massachusetts General Hospital. OpenAlex indexes 577 publications with 44,755 citations (h-index 87). By OpenAlex citation count, this profile ranks in the top 5% of Neurology profiles in the findmyKOL directory.
